Copenhagen’s Best-Kept Secret (And Why Our Cities Are Doing It Wrong)

Have you ever walked down an urban street and felt a sense of almost surreal silence?

In our latest Archwalks video, we explored a district where cutting-edge urban planning completely redefined the relationship between people, design, and automobiles. But the craziest part? We visited parking garages that don't look like parking garages at all, transforming into architectural masterpieces and artificial mountains instead.


If you've ever wondered how modern design can solve our urban traffic dilemmas without sacrificing beauty, this episode is for you.
